Hello, im laurence. im english, and live in seville as an english teacher. I i have read a little about the camino and it really appeals to me. Unfortunately due to my job, i can only get 7 days off between the 31st of march and the 8th of april (yep semana santa) and although have spent some time on the net searching, looking at routes and maps and so on, i cant find advice for the best place to start - given ive only got 7 days.

which route would allow me to see the most, and practically possible? (ill probably have to fly into sabtiago.

One option would be to start from seville-the via de la plata and walk for a week then return home. In this way you wouldn't waste time getting to the Camino Frances. You could also walk the whole distance, if you so wished, over a number of years. In a week you would get to Zafra.
